System and method for measuring an operative condition of a machine

  • US 10,598,650 B2
  • Filed: 09/29/2015
  • Issued: 03/24/2020
  • Est. Priority Date: 08/22/2012
  • Status: Active Grant
First Claim
Patent Images

1. A method, comprising:

  • coupling a housing of a detection assembly to a first gearcase reservoir of a vehicle, the housing containing an electronics package positioned within the housing, the detection assembly including a tube secured to the housing and containing a sensor positioned within the tube, wherein the tube is elongate and defines a plurality of axially disposed apertures;

    coupling a capacitance control structure to the housing, the capacitance control structure configured to one or more of reduce or isolate a sensor capacitance of the sensor from the electronics package;

    detecting, by the sensor, a fluid level of lubricant in the first gearcase reservoir;

    responding to the detected fluid level being below a threshold value by one or more of reducing or eliminating power supplied to a first powered axle of the vehicle that is associated with the first gearcase reservoir; and

    operating the vehicle using at least a second powered axle that is coupled to a second gearcase reservoir while the first powered axle is supplied one or more of reduced or no power.
